Kelly Family Vineyards is a family-owned winery in Napa Valley's Oak Knoll District, with roots dating back to 1968 when the Kelly family established their presence. Gene and Paula Kelly continue the legacy of agricultural preservation and sustainable practices, producing small lots of a few hundred cases per vintage of premium wines. They focus on craftsmanship to create bottles worthy of sharing with family and friends.
